Overview

Holly Moore is affiliated with Columbia University in the United States and specializes in the field of Medicine. Their research primarily spans several subfields, including Epidemiology, Infectious Diseases, Hepatology, Molecular Biology, and Neurology.

The scientist has contributed to multiple main topics of work, notably:

  • Hepatitis B Virus Studies
  • HIV, Drug Use, Sexual Risk
  • HIV/AIDS Research and Interventions
  • Hepatitis C virus research
  • Traumatic Brain Injury and Neurovascular Disturbances
  • S100 Proteins and Annexins
  • Neonatal Respiratory Health Research

Holly Moore's recent publications cover a range of topics within health sciences and infectious diseases, including chronic conditions in women, anorexia nervosa models, affective science research, and community-based efforts regarding hepatitis screening and prevention. Notable recent papers include:

  • Chronic conditions in women: the development of a National Institutes of health framework, 2023, published in BMC Women s Health
  • Vulnerable and Resilient Phenotypes in a Mouse Model of Anorexia Nervosa, 2020, published in Biological Psychiatry
  • Affective Science Research: Perspectives and Priorities from the National Institutes of Health, 2023, published in Affective Science
  • Dismantling Barriers to Hepatitis B and Delta Screening, Prevention, and Linkage to Care among the PWUD Community in Philadelphia, 2024, published in Viruses
  • Global hepatitis B and D community advisory board: expectations, challenges, and lessons learned, 2024, published in Frontiers in Public Health

The scientist frequently publishes in venues such as Biological Psychiatry, BMC Women s Health, Affective Science, Viruses, and Frontiers in Public Health.

Among the frequent co-authors collaborating with Holly Moore are Beatrice Zovich, Chari Cohen, Catherine Freeland, Kara Sapp, and Anousha Qureshi. This network indicates ongoing interdisciplinary cooperation in fields related to infectious diseases and public health.
